"Lost grape of Bordeaux discovered in Chile masquerading as a Merlot!"

What follows was gathered from a box of wine bottles called "(OOPS)" from a commercial producer:

"There’s a good reason the Merlot of Chile doesn’t taste like other Merlot. Many are not entirely Merlot, but instead a blend of Merlot and a far more exotic grape: Carmenere, a.k.a., "The lost grape of Bordeaux." Carmenere had been transplanted from France over a century ago before the particularly nasty root louse threatened its very existence. Soon forgotten, the Carmenere grapes grew freely with Merlot grapes and were assumed to be Merlot, until, suddenly in 1994, viticulturist Jean-Michel Boursiquit revealed the mistake."
